Transaction 62fb8870de78286ea2fb4d16fbd583310d7c5c7958a2ffe49a70b4da32568619
1 Input
1 Output
-
62fb8870de78286ea2fb4d16fbd583310d7c5c7958a2ffe49a70b4da32568619:0
- value
- 4420776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79d0943a12573465b0f34596e61a5bd1214f7210 OP_EQUAL
- address
- 3Co7Z5XzExKuvjryLUNJsxEhVRSsufT6Vs